Bengaluru: Bannerghatta park collects Rs 53 Crore revenue

Bengaluru: Bannerghatta Biological Park, which collapsed for the last three years due to Covid-19, has collected a record revenue this year. With a collection of Rs. 53 Crore, the park is competing with major tourist destinations.

Bengaluru Bannerghatta Biological Park in the Taluk, which had the highest loss in 2020-21, has bounced back in 2022-23 by collecting Rs. 53 Crore. The Bannerghatta Biological Park, which had been struggling to feed and treat the animals for the past two years, had appealed to animal lovers to adopt the animals. However, now it has increased its source of revenue by attracting more tourists.

Bannerghatta Biological Park has proved that it is no less than a frontline tourist destination in the State through its fundraising. In the year 2022 – 23, a total of 2 Lakh, 22,993 tourists visited and Rs 53.89 Crore, was collected.

In 2019 – 20, it has collected Rs. 31.99 Crore and in 2020-21 it was just Rs. 15 crore.
